EnglishУкраїнськаmRussian
Login/New
Topic with no new replies

[BugFixed] Падение при наличии связи на тип "об’єкт".


Author Message
Written on: 19. 07. 2012 [11:10]
aleax
Alexey Bondarchuk
Topic creator
registered since: 27.01.2010
Posts: 73
Версия: openscada 8.0.0.2.
Система: Debian GNU/Linux 6.0.5 (squeeze), Архитектура amd64.

В параметре контроллера логического уровня (ObjProducer) создаем IO типа "Объект".
В другом параметре другого контроллера логического уровня (ObjConsumer) создаем IO типа "Объект", как связь на объект первого параметра.

Данные прекрасно передаются через объект.
Если выключить вручную ObjProducer, при работающем ObjConsumer скада падает.

Также падение проявляется при запуске системы и остановке, если стоят галочки "автостарта" данных контроллеров. Зависит от порядка включения/выключения контроллеров.

Прилагаю дамп, и тестовую БД (автостарт ObjProducer и ObjConsumer) отключен.

[This article was edited 1 times, at last 19.07.2012 at 11:10.]
Attachment

openscada_project.tar.gz (File type: application/gzip, Size: 925.25 kilobytes) — 1629 downloads
crash_2012-07-19_10:46.txt.gz (File type: application/gzip, Size: 145.51 kilobytes) — 1536 downloads
Written on: 19. 07. 2012 [13:10]
roman
Roman Savochenko
Moderator
Contributor
Developer
registered since: 12.12.2007
Posts: 3750
"aleax" wrote:

Данные прекрасно передаются через объект.
Если выключить вручную ObjProducer, при работающем ObjConsumer скада падает.

Рекурсия однако.

Исправил!

P.S. На вашей БД не проверял, но место падения, точнее рекурсии, в отчёте увидел. Проверьте у себя!

Learn, learn and learn better than work, work and work.
Written on: 19. 07. 2012 [15:16]
aleax
Alexey Bondarchuk
Topic creator
registered since: 27.01.2010
Posts: 73
"roman" wrote:

"aleax" wrote:

Данные прекрасно передаются через объект.
Если выключить вручную ObjProducer, при работающем ObjConsumer скада падает.

Рекурсия однако.

Исправил!

P.S. На вашей БД не проверял, но место падения, точнее рекурсии, в отчёте увидел. Проверьте у себя!


Проверил — работает, не падает. Спасибо!



5147